Census Bureau: 80 percent of people in Butler County were old enough to vote in 2020
Of the 187,798 citizens living in Butler County in 2020, 150,221 were old enough to vote as of March 26, according to U.S. Census Bureau data.

Census Bureau: 1.9% of people in Butler County identified as multi-racial in 2020
Of the 187,798 citizens living in Butler County in 2020, 98.1 percent said they were only one race, while 1.9 percent said they were two or more races, according to U.S. Census Bureau data obtained in March.

Butler County exported $871.4 million worth of goods in 2019
Butler County exported $871.4 million worth of goods in 2019, according to the U.S. Department of Commerce International Trade Administration (ITA), a decrease of 17.7 percent from $1.1 billion in 2018.

Butler County exported $1.1 billion worth of goods in 2018
Butler County exported $1.1 billion worth of goods in 2018, according to the U.S. Department of Commerce International Trade Administration (ITA), an increase of 7.4 percent from $986.1 million in 2017.
